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
20851 856 69292 18140 79295476638
57849222245 31870653296
57849222245 31870653296
910509 58518 76860 70223
All about undefined
Interested in learning more?
57849222245 31870653296
910509 58518 76860 70223
See more
92 7178830420 043
1698961 908656520 489002 24484 431919
See more
39625539 4841 93999645060
98385723 850 3801151
See more